Well, for the past 10 days, everyone in Charlotte, N.C. are chomping at the bit.... we are out of gas! In a 3 mile radius you may find one gas station that has gas and the lines are 2 miles long trying to get into the station. Most are in line for at least 45 minutes to an hour or more. Cars are using up the last of their tank just waiting in line, which is causing more havoc and people yelling and honking their horns at each other. Reminds me of 1974 when they sanctioned gas and the lines were long. Seems that Charlotte is the only city in North Carolina that has this problem. They say it is due to having the least gas stations in the state for the size of the city and surrounding areas. (over a million). So, now today their are people that are on empty driving into gas stations hoping that the trucks that haul the gas to fill up the pumps will soon come. The lines are a mile long and people plan to sleep in their cars just to get gas when the truck does arrive. Now the problem with that is there is no way the gas can get to the pumps because people are jammed in line and can't more because they are on empty...lol... The police are out in the streets directing traffic and so it now takes twice as long to get where you are going. They are arresting people who are getting into fights at the pumps. The funny thing is that most Shell stations are the ones that have the gas. Price gouging is going on, as you can imagine. One day it is $409.9 a gallon and the next day it is $429.9 a gallon for regular. They say that by next week the stations should be getting gas. Let's hope so.
